I don't know. It is a theorical example to show that it is possible to display
a many2many field with a one2many widget. And even more you can display it
twice on the same view with different widgets.

Perhaps the add_remove option that we used on supplier shipment could be
replaced by this?


By the way, for those that did not know it, you can display many times the
same field on a view (it works since 1.0, but not on OpenERP last time I 
checked),
each widget will be updated in "realtime".
